#e27ede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e27ede is composed of 88.6% red, 49.4%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.2% magenta, 1.8%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 302.4 degrees, a saturation of 63.3% and a lightness of 69%. #e27ede color hex could be obtained by blending #fffcff with #c500bd.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

#e27ede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e27ede has RGB values of R:226, G:126, B:222 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.44, Y:0.02,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14843614.

Hex triplet e27ede #e27ede
RGB Decimal 226, 126, 222 rgb(226,126,222)
RGB Percent 88.6, 49.4, 87.1 rgb(88.6%,49.4%,87.1%)
CMYK 0, 44, 2, 11
HSL 302.4°, 63.3, 69 hsl(302.4,63.3%,69%)
HSV (or HSB) 302.4°, 44.2, 88.6
Web Safe cc66cc #cc66cc
CIE-LAB 66.799, 52.068, -32.594
XYZ 52.008, 36.367, 73.383
xyY 0.322, 0.225, 36.367
CIE-LCH 66.799, 61.428, 327.954
CIE-LUV 66.799, 49.139, -59.091
Hunter-Lab 60.305, 48.41, -29.935
Binary 11100010, 01111110, 11011110

Shades and Tints of #e27ede

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f030f is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.
